Swram集群创建Manager节点#dockerswarminit--advertise-addr192.168.2.63#--如果docker主机又多个网卡,拥有多个IP,必须使用--advertise-addr#dockerswarminit#--使用这个命令,节点会自动成为管理节点dockerswarmjoin\--tokenSWMTKN-1-58pgrwk4kfvqzkthh8o1rkq
原创 2019-01-15 16:22:08
1490阅读
docker-swarm+docker-compose部署nacos集群
原创 2021-09-28 15:37:35
4245阅读
17点赞
5评论
Docker -swarmSwarm 是 Docker 公司在 2014 年 12 月初发布的一套较为简单的工具,用来管理 Docker 集群,它将一群 Docker 宿主机变成一个单一的,虚拟的主机。Swarm 使用标准的 Docker API接口作为其前端访问入口,换言之,各种形式的 Docker Client(docker client in go, docker_py,docker 等)均
原创 2016-08-19 19:03:03
926阅读
环境准备 172.31.0.201 compo-node1.local 172.31.0.202 compo-node2.local 172.31.0.202 compo-node2.local 注意:docker-swarm是通过主机名区分,所以需要改主机名 [root@long-ubuntu ~ ...
转载 2021-08-20 20:56:00
340阅读
2评论
在k8s出现之后,docker-swarm使用的人越来越少,但在本地集成开发环境的搭建上,使用它还是比较轻量级的,它比docker-compose最大的好处就是容器之间的共享和服务的治理,你不需要links容器,也不知道关心失败之后的重启,这些都于swarm来实现。对于docker-compose和docker-swarm的分工docker-compose用来进行镜像的编排,同时将多个相关镜像构建
转载 2023-06-26 15:17:44
98阅读
docker-swarm容器集群    最近接手公司的一个项目,原先是用docker-swarm部署的,所以借此机会学习了一下docker-swarm中,是如何来部署服务的,以及不同容器之间是如何连接相同的网络来进行通信的。 1、部署服务    1)docker stack deploy    用法:docker stack deploy
转载 2023-10-10 14:19:39
141阅读
前面章节我们更多的是学习在单节点上如何通过docker来部署和管理我们的应用,在实际生产环境中一般都会为应用部署多个节点进行负载均衡,实现高可用。本章我们来了解docker集群的实现。我们还是以小需求来驱动学习的方式进行讲解。需求如下:将上面入门篇中的快速开始章节部署的【myhelloworld】应用【lazy-study-docker-0.0.1-SNAPSHOT.jar】部署3个节点,实现高可
转载 2023-07-14 22:56:32
233阅读
docker 集群-Swarm参考://yeasy.gitbooks.io/docker_practice/swarm_mode/deploy.html环境:安装docker-machine用于创建服务节点。参考://yeasy.gitbooks.io/docker_practice/machine/install.htmlgithub下载地址:://github.c
转载 2024-06-30 21:34:32
13阅读
SwarmDocker公司推出的用来管理docker集群的平台.Swarm集成在Docker中无需安装工作原理常用命令作为集群的管理docker swarm初始化一个swarmdocker swarm init指定初始化ip地址节点docker swarm init
原创 精选 2022-04-21 17:57:58
2805阅读
2点赞
节点管理更多高级操作:给 Swarm 添加节点管理集群中的节点创建一个新的 Manager Node使用docker swarm init 命令创建一个 Manager Node.--advertise-addr 参数将 Manager Node 监听的IP设置为:192.168.99.100.注意,使用 --advertise-addr 默认监听的端口为 2377swarm 中的其他 Node
转载 2023-09-22 14:26:31
264阅读
# Docker Swarm服务通信 在Docker环境中,Docker Swarm是一个用于管理和编排Docker容器的工具。它允许用户在多个主机上创建一个容器集群,这些主机可以协同工作来提供高可用性、可伸缩性和容器的负载平衡。 当在Docker Swarm中运行应用程序时,容器需要能够相互通信。在本文中,我们将介绍如何在Docker Swarm中设置服务通信,并提供一些示例代码。 ##
原创 2023-07-23 04:48:45
191阅读
什么是Docker Swarm? SwarmDocker的一个编排工具,在之前我们只是在一台机器来进行docker的管理: 但是有时容器并不一定都在一台主机上,如果是分布式的处于多台主机上,这时就可以借助于SwarmSwarmDocker自带的编排工具,只要你安装了Docker就会存在Docker Swarm工具。 Swarm中的模式是有两大类节点,一类是manager节点,另一类是work
转载 2023-08-20 23:13:46
361阅读
# Docker Swarm 部署 Prometheus ## 介绍 Prometheus 是一款开源的监控和报警系统,广泛用于容器化环境中。Docker SwarmDocker 官方提供的容器编排和管理工具,可以轻松地管理多个 Docker 容器。通过将 Prometheus 部署在 Docker Swarm 中,我们可以实现对整个集群的监控和报警。 本文将介绍如何使用 Docker
原创 2023-07-21 20:30:47
903阅读
docker-swarm简介SwarmDocker官方提供的一款集群管理工具,其主要作用是把若干台Docker主机抽象为一个整体,并且通过一个入口统一管理这些Docker主机上的各种Docker资源。Swarm和Kubernetes比较类似,但是更加轻,具有的功能也较kubernetes更少一些。swarm集群提供给用户管理集群内所有容器的操作接口与使用一台Docker主机基本相同。Swarm
1.部署环境: centos7 创建三节点的 swarm 集群 swarm-manager 是 manager node : 192.168.1.150 swarm-worker1 和 swarm-worker2 是 worker node: 192.168.1.151,192.168.1.152  2.部署docker Docker v1.12+ 注意:3个节点都需要安装,并且修
转载 2024-04-13 16:10:57
50阅读
文章目录相关网站概念swarm架构实践实践环境实践目的实践过程部署集群集群的容器的数量拉伸、缩减安装图形化容器visualizer服务中容器更新镜像容器镜像回滚 相关网站Docker官方Swarm(目录):https://docs.docker.com/swarm/Docker官方Swarm(概览):https://docs.docker.com/swarm/overview/图形化容器visu
转载 2024-08-01 18:07:26
36阅读
在k8s出现之后,docker swarm使用的人越来越少,但在本地集成开发环境的搭建上,使用它
原创 2022-08-25 11:00:13
96阅读
定制docker-composeversion:"3"services:#--Mysq数据库db:image:mysqlnetworks:-overlayvolumes:-db_data:/var/lib/mysqlenvironment:MYSQL_ROOT_PASSWORD:somewordpressMYSQL_DATABASE:wordpressMYSQL_USER:wordpressMYS
原创 2019-01-15 16:25:59
1264阅读
一、系统环境系统 centos 7.6主机 4台 (1管理节点+3工作节点)docker版本 19.03.13禁用防火墙开启以下配置:cat >> /etc/sysctl.conf << EOFnet.bridge.bridge-nf-call-ip6tables = 1net.bridge.bridge-nf-call-iptables = 1net.ipv4.ip_
原创 2022-09-28 10:11:07
820阅读
声明:本博客欢迎转发,但请保留原作者信息!新浪微博:@Lingxian_kong;博客地址:孔令贤的博客;内容系本人学习、研究和总结,如有雷同,实属荣幸! 安装docker-machine 我的安装环境是mac,之前在mac上安装有vagrant和virtualbox,所以我没有直接安装官方推荐的D Read More
转载 2017-01-08 23:15:00
106阅读
2评论
  • 1
  • 2
  • 3
  • 4
  • 5